(3:190)Know all men by these presents that we David T.W. Cook
and Lydia his wife of the State of North Carolina and County of
Currituck ....in Consideration of ....three hundred and twenty
seven Silver Dollars ...have...sold...unto...James Ballintine a
Negro woman by the Name of Winer and a small child of hers by
the Name of Patsy... this 29th of October 1801....
signed David T.W. Cook and Lydia Cook
witness Tamer Northern, Peter Ballintine. (The above deed is of
importance in proving that David was married by 1801.)
(3:223)To all People to Whom these presents shall come I David
T.W. Cook of the county of Currituck & state of North Carolina
send Greeting Know ye that...for...the Natural Love and
affection which I have and bear to my Beloved Nephew David Cook
Bright of the aforesaid. County... Do Give...unto the said
David Cook Bright one Negro Girl called Dianna... this 30th of
October one Thousand Eight hundred and one. signed David T.W.
Cook
witness: Benjamin Northern, Lydia Cook.
David Cook Bright nephew of David T.W. Cook apparently son of
Louise Cook and David Bright.
